深入探究Wireshark:网络数据包分析利器 / 深入探究Wireshark:网络数据包分析利器

Wireshark是一款开源的网络数据包分析软件,可以通过捕获和解析网络数据包来帮助用户分析和故障排除网络问题。Wireshark支持多种协议,并且具有跨平台的特性,可以在不同的操作系统上运行。对于网络管理员和安全专家而言,Wireshark是一款不可或缺的工具,它能够帮助他们快速定位网络问题和安全漏洞。

Wireshark具有强大的捕获和过滤功能,用户可以设置过滤规则来捕获特定的网络数据包,从而更快地定位问题。此外,Wireshark还提供了详细的协议解析信息,可以帮助用户深入了解数据包的结构和内容。这些信息对于分析网络问题和排除故障非常有帮助。

除了基本的数据包分析功能外,Wireshark还具有许多高级功能,如VoIP分析、流量分析和网络统计信息等。通过这些功能,用户可以深入了解网络的运行状况,从而更好地优化网络性能和安全性。

然而,Wireshark也有一些限制。首先,Wireshark需要在本地运行,因此无法分析远程主机的数据包。其次,Wireshark会消耗大量的系统资源,尤其是在捕获大量数据包时,需要占用大量的CPU和内存资源。此外,对于不熟悉网络协议和数据包结构的用户而言,使用Wireshark进行网络分析也可能存在一定的学习成本。

总的来说,Wireshark是一款非常强大的网络数据包分析工具,可以帮助用户深入了解网络的运行状况和定位网络问题。然而,用户需要注意Wireshark的使用限制,并且需要掌握一定的网络协议和数据包结构知识,才能更好地利用这款工具。

Wireshark是一款常用的网络分析工具,可以用于捕获和分析网络数据包,帮助用户诊断和解决网络问题。它支持多种协议和平台,包括Windows、MacOS、Linux等。下面我们来深入了解一下这个工具的使用和功能。

首先,Wireshark的安装非常简单。用户可以在官网下载对应平台的安装包,然后按照提示进行安装即可。安装完成后,启动Wireshark,就可以开始捕获网络数据包了。

Wireshark提供了多种捕获模式,包括实时模式和离线模式。实时模式可以即时捕获网络数据包,而离线模式可以分析以前捕获的数据包。用户可以根据需要选择不同的捕获模式。

Wireshark的主要窗口分为三个部分:捕获窗口、分析窗口和数据包列表窗口。捕获窗口用于配置和启动捕获任务,分析窗口用于分析和过滤数据包,数据包列表窗口用于显示捕获的数据包列表。

Wireshark提供了强大的过滤功能,用户可以根据不同的条件对数据包进行过滤,例如根据协议、源IP地址、目标IP地址、源端口、目标端口等。过滤功能可以大大提高数据包分析的效率和精度。

除了过滤功能,Wireshark还提供了多种统计功能,可以统计数据包的数量、大小、延迟等。这些统计功能可以帮助用户更好地了解网络流量和性能。

总的来说,Wireshark是一款非常实用的网络分析工具,无论是网络管理员、网络工程师、还是普通用户,都可以从中受益。通过深入了解Wireshark的使用和功能,可以更好地利用这个工具来诊断和解决网络问题,提高网络性能和安全性。